Web23 jan. 2024 · Additional side effects of molly, especially with long-term use, include impaired cognitive functioning and mental health issues. MDMA users may experience memory problems and difficulty concentrating as well as depression, anxiety, sleep disturbances, and aggression. Web8 okt. 2024 · MDMA, or “molly” as it is often called, is a popular party drug reputed to make the user feel happy, loving, and open. The drug was developed in the 1950s and studied for its use in psychiatric therapy. The military explored using it as a way to interrogate subjects more effectively.
